Abstract
For the purpose of high reliability and low cost when distributed computing system is developed, an architecture description language based on software reliability evaluation for distributed computing systems (REAL) is proposed in this paper. Its main purpose is used to describe the software architecture of distributed computing system in order to evaluation reliability of a given architecture. It focuses on the relationship among software architecture, reliability description and evaluation of components and sub-architecture in distributed computing systems. Then a support tool, REAL-Editor is designed. It is composed of such subsystems as language editor, grammar interpreter, and reliability evaluator etc. REAL-Editor supports not only the description of a given software architecture for distributed computing system but also automated evaluating the architecture reliability of distributed computing system. Finally, the tool is tested successfully through an example.
